Climate Resilience in America’s Islands
Climate resilience refers to the ability of a community to anticipate, prepare for, and respond to adverse climate events, while sustainable development aims to satisfy current needs without compromising future generations’ ability to meet their own needs. America’s islands, including territories like Puerto Rico, the U.S. Virgin Islands, Hawaii, and American Samoa, face unique challenges and opportunities in integrating climate resilience with sustainable development.
Understanding the Vulnerability of Islands
Islands are particularly vulnerable to climate change impacts such as rising sea levels, increased frequency of severe weather events, and shifting ecosystems. According to the Intergovernmental Panel on Climate Change (IPCC), sea levels could rise by as much as 1.1 meters by 2100. This poses existential threats to island communities, where coastal infrastructure and ecosystems are often directly at risk. For instance, Puerto Rico has already experienced significant storm damage from Hurricanes Maria and Irma, revealing the urgent need for strategies that address both immediate relief and long-term resilience.
Strategies for Enhancing Climate Resilience
-
Infrastructure Improvement
Investing in resilient infrastructure is crucial. This includes building seawalls, restoring wetlands, and retrofitting public buildings to withstand extreme weather. For example, after Hurricane Maria, Puerto Rico’s power grid was heavily impacted. Empowering renewable energy sources, such as solar panel installations on residential rooftops, not only reduces reliance on fossil fuels but also strengthens energy resilience. -
Ecosystem Restoration
Healthy natural ecosystems provide a buffer against climate impacts. Coastal ecosystems, such as mangroves and coral reefs, act as natural barriers against storm surges. Restoration projects facilitated by entities like the National Oceanic and Atmospheric Administration (NOAA) can enhance flood protection and provide habitat for endangered species, supporting both biodiversity and sustainable tourism. -
Community Engagement
Effective climate resilience planning must involve local communities. Programs that educate residents about sustainable practices and empower them to participate in decision-making processes can build social cohesion and drive local innovation. Engaging with indigenous populations, whose traditional knowledge can enhance adaptive strategies, is essential for meaningful community involvement. -
Policy Integration
Government policies must synchronize climate resilience efforts with sustainable development goals. The United Nations’ Sustainable Development Goals (SDGs) provide a framework for aligning local policies with global targets. For instance, promoting clean water access (SDG 6) alongside disaster preparedness initiatives can highlight the interconnectedness of various sectors. -
Investment in Research and Technology
Harnessing technology can offer innovative solutions to climate challenges. Remote sensing technology, for example, can be employed to monitor coastal erosion and habitat loss. Additionally, leveraging data analytics can enhance disaster response preparedness, allowing for more effective allocation of resources during crises.
Eco-Tourism as a Sustainable Development Path
Eco-tourism represents a significant opportunity for islands to boost their economies while promoting sustainability. This approach focuses on responsible travel to natural areas, preserving the environment and improving the well-being of local communities. Investments in eco-tourism can generate revenue while fostering appreciation for unique ecosystems.
In Hawaii, for instance, the “Aloha ‘Āina” initiative encourages tourists to engage in conservation efforts, such as beach clean-ups and cultural experiences that promote Hawaiian heritage. This model not only supports environmental sustainability but also empowers communities economically and socially.
Climate-Resilient Agriculture
Agricultural practices must also evolve to maintain food security in the face of climate change. Implementing agroecological techniques can enhance resilience by emphasizing biodiversity, soil health, and sustainable water management. For example, diversifying crop varieties in Hawaii can reduce vulnerability to pests and diseases exacerbated by climate fluctuations.
Workshops and training programs can educate local farmers on sustainable practices such as permaculture and organic farming methodologies. This transition not only mitigates environmental impacts but also engages community members in a shared goal of food sovereignty.
Renewable Energy Adoption
Transitioning to renewable energy is critical for creating a sustainable future on America’s islands. The Caribbean Renewable Energy Challenge aims to facilitate this transition, promoting solar, wind, and hydropower installations across vulnerable island communities. For example, Puerto Rico has embarked on an ambitious goal of achieving 100% renewable energy by 2050, prioritizing grid resiliency and integrating smart technology for efficient energy distribution.
By focusing on locally sourced renewable energy, islands can reduce reliance on imported fuels, thus enhancing energy independence and economic stability.
Climate-Resilient Communities: Case Studies
-
Puerto Rico
Post-Hurricane Maria, Puerto Rico has focused on rebuilding its electrical grid through decentralized energy systems, allowing for better resilience against future storms. Community solar initiatives have emerged, enabling collective ownership and shared benefits among neighborhoods. -
U.S. Virgin Islands
The Virgin Islands have introduced the Climate Adaptation Plan, which incorporates community feedback and climate data to improve preparedness. These resiliency strategies include enhancing drainage systems, restoring mangroves, and implementing sustainable land-use practices to reduce flooding. -
American Samoa
American Samoa’s sustainable fisheries programs aim to mitigate overfishing and promote marine conservation. Integrating traditional practices, such as the use of fish reserves and taboos, supports both cultural heritage and environmental sustainability. -
Hawaii
Hawaii’s “Sustainable Families” initiative combines local food production, educational outreach, and community engagement in its approach to building resilience. Encouraging local food systems reduces dependency on external supplies, enhancing food security.
